Welcome to Al Bateen Street, the gateway to one of Abu Dhabi’s most storied neighborhoods. Unlike the modern grid of the downtown area, Al Bateen has been inhabited for generations, originally serving as a vital hub for the city's pearl diving and fishing communities. As you begin your self-guided walk, notice the lush greenery and the established feel of the villas here. This street captures a transition in the city's history, where traditional Emirati life met the rapid development of the 20th century. It is a place of quiet prestige and deep heritage, setting the stage for the maritime discoveries waiting for you at the water's edge.
As you reach Marsa Al Bateen Marina, you are standing at the intersection of Abu Dhabi’s past and future. Look across the water to see traditional wooden dhows, the same style of vessel used by fishermen and pearl divers for centuries. Right alongside them, you will see state-of-the-art yachts. This area is a center for the city's lifestyle, home to some of the best independent cafes in the capital. The architecture here is intentionally low-rise to preserve the harbor views. Take a moment to appreciate the slow pace of life here, which feels worlds away from the bustling city center just a few kilometers away.
Sheikha Fatima Park represents a beautiful example of urban renewal. Formerly known as Khalidiyah Ladies Park, it has been transformed into a vibrant, inclusive community space. This park blends adventure zones with quiet green corners and retail spaces. It is a fantastic spot to observe local life, from families enjoying the playgrounds to fitness enthusiasts using the dedicated tracks. The design incorporates sustainable features and preserves the mature trees that have provided shade here for decades. It is a perfect spot to take a break and enjoy the greenery before heading back toward the coast.
Al Bateen Beach offers one of the most serene coastal experiences in Abu Dhabi. Facing the island of Hudayriyat, the water here is typically calm and clear, making it a favorite for local kayakers and paddlers. The beach is split into a public area and a dedicated ladies-only section, reflecting the cultural traditions of the neighborhood. This is a prime location for photography, especially as the sun begins to set over the Arabian Gulf. The view of the bridge leading to Hudayriyat Island adds a modern architectural element to the natural beauty of the shoreline.
